7th Heaven’s Stephen Collins admits to child molestation

Stephen Collins7th Heaven actor Stephen Collins confessed to his estranged wife Faye Grant he was a child molester and the confession was caught on a tape obtained by TMZ. Collins, who is in the middle of a nasty divorce with Grant, revealed to her during a couples therapy session in 2012 he had molested and/or exposed himself to numerous underage girls years earlier.  During the therapy session Collins was specific about the incidents, unaware that Grant was secretly recording the session. Grant was advised by her divorce lawyer to tape the confession. On the recording, Collins can be heard confessing to molesting an 11-year-old New York girl who was a relative of his first wife, Marjorie Weinman.

Collins stated, “There was one moment of touching where her hand, I put her hand on my penis.” He also admitted to exposing himself to the same girl “a couple of times” from the ages of 11 to 13. Collins mentioned two more incidents.  One girl in Los Angeles who lived in their neighborhood to whom he attempted to apologize years later and another from New York who was around 12 or 13 at the time.

The New York Police Department is now conducting an active criminal investigation involving sexual contact between Collins and multiple children. ~ Janine Wyslobicky
